The correct answer is C: Symbol 6. The symbol in figure G7-1 that represents a solid core transformer is Symbol 6. Solid core transformer symbols show two coils with solid lines between them, indicating a magnetic core. For amateur radio operators, this is important for reading circuit diagrams.
